Output 3af5279787e019731872d9e8e1ba5da8fce4aa426b0886de6fac6f01a305bf3d:0

value
10713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0a0c99e8fc94d1ca53ff077ee9d2802f92c11aa OP_EQUAL
address
3HnwU2G1q1wZdwVB9LxmKbJbtYN1y9BzVq
transaction
3af5279787e019731872d9e8e1ba5da8fce4aa426b0886de6fac6f01a305bf3d
confirmations
173332
spent
true